A burger restaurant is set to open up shop inside The Mall Cribbs Causeway next month. Signs have appeared at a unit in The Mall for Honest Burgers, a British casual dining chain known for making its own burgers from scratch, in its own butchery.
Predominantly located in London, and founded in Briston in 2011, it serves up a menu of beef burgers, smashed burgers, halal chicken burgers, vegetarian and plant-based vegan burgers, alongside its own homemade rosemary salted chips and beers from local breweries.
Photos of the unit at The Mall show the brand’s British racing green-coloured hoardings with the Honest Burgers branding and a message to say: “Opening January 2026”. There’s also a QR code to scan in order to join the Honest Burgers rewards app.
The new restaurant appears to be located at the Marks & Spencer end of the building, near to Wagamama and The Shake Lab, next door to Tortilla and Hobbs, on the upper floor of the shopping destination. Information on the official Mall website also says “coming January 2026”, though no specific opening date has been confirmed.

It will mark the third Honest Burgers venue for the Bristol area, with branches already found in Cabot Circus and on Clare Street. BristolLive reported in November that the restaurant chain had confirmed it would be opening in Cabot and Cribbs, with the Cabot Circus location opening on November 22.
It was also announced that the Cabot Circus site will feature a selection of beers from a local Bristol brewery and will launch its own local burger in collaboration with Tubby Tom’s, a South West artisanal sauce and seasoning supplier.
Co-founded by friends Tom Barton and Philip Eeles in Brighton in 2009, Honest Burgers started out cooking British burgers in a field at a local food festival. The following year Tom and Phil opened a tiny restaurant in Brixton Market (which is still there today), cycling eight miles every day to pick up the best beef available before their in-house butchery operation began.
Next to the Honest Burgers butchery is the Honest Kitchen, where all sauces, relishes, pickles, drinks and chips are made entirely from scratch every day.
